Long Island Birth Tourism Scheme Costs New York Taxpayers $2.1 Million

At a news conference on the steps of the federal courthouse in Central Islip on Wednesday, December 2, Seth DuCharme, acting United States Attorney in Brooklyn, announced the indictment of six individuals in connection with a “birth tourism” scheme in Long Island, New York. California Man Sentenced for Online Drug Operation

Justin Ash, a 37-year-old resident of Murrieta, California, was sentenced to prison for the illegal sale and distribution of drugs.
